I want to develop a new vending machine controller and would like some advice.
I made a start 5 years ago, using MDB on an Atmel board, and go the code complete and tested, but was let down by the mechanical guy. I gave up the idea, but would like to try again and am not adverse to a fresh start, as things have probably moved on in the last five years, I am asking for general advice.
Should I go with MDB or CC talk (or, is there a better alternative)?
- which is more common?
- which has the cheaper peripherals?
- which has the most varied peripherals?
- which is easier to develop for?
I am a software developer of a few decades experience, but not the greatest with hardware, so thought that I would ask some advice here. I have another friend who can handle the mechanical aspects of the hardware, but he is unsure about other choices.
I am looking to use commonly available, well supported and affordable components wherever possible.
I would prefer to use Raspberry Pi, maybe Arduino, or another cheap, well supported board.
One hitch might be the 9 data-bit UART which is required for MDB. Any solution would, of course, have to have a device driver.
I plan to code in C and would like a board with good C support, with appropriate s/w libraries, and supported by a common IDE, such as Eclipse, or by its own IDE.
I can go without an operating system , but would also be comfortable with Linux, FreeRTOS, etc. While an o/s is not strictly necessary, it may become so later, as I might add WiFi.
I realize that this is a lot to ask and rather vague, but most projects are at the start. Thanks in advance for any help, even if it is just URLs.
Developing a new vending machine controller?
- Coin Operated Group
- Site Admin
- Posts: 3424
- Joined: January 13th, 2009, 10:41 am
- Area Covered: Birmingham, West Midlands
- Machines Used: Arcade Machines, Quiz & Big Vendors
- Referred by?: myself
- Location: Birmingham
- Contact:
Re: Developing a new vending machine controller?
mdb or executive are the only protocols I know, what is cc? I would love to help and get involved if I can, what is the controller for vending machine general controls or monitoring solutions etc? ? have 15 years experience in vending and plenty of spare machines etc for assistance of required. PM me if you like